CS 676 Parallel Programming 3.0 Credits

Covers a variety of paradigms and languages for programming parallel computers. Several tools for debugging and measuring the performance of parallel programs will be introduced. Issues related to writing correct and efficient parallel programs will be emphasized. Students will have ample opportunity to write and experiment with parallel programs using a variety of parallel programming environments.
